The high-voltage WNBA game between the Chicago Sky and the Phoenix Mercury is set to take place on August 3, 2025, at 6:00 pm ET/3:00 pm PT. The Sky just lost to the Valkyries 66-73, and the Mercury lost to the Dream 72-95 in their last game.
Phoenix ranks fifth in the league with an average of 83.8 points per game and a strong shooting percentage of 43.5% from the field, while Chicago is at the bottom with a shooting percentage of 41.9% and only 77.1 points per game. The Sky's defense is giving up 87.7 points per game, which is the second-worst in the league.
Chicago does, however, have a little advantage in rebounding, averaging 36.2 rebounds per game as opposed to Phoenix's 34.0.

Chicago Sky team news
Angel Reese is shooting 79.0% from the free-throw line and 44.4% from the field, scoring 14.2 points on average per game.
Kamilla Cardoso leads the team with 12.6 rebounds and 12.5 points per game.
Rachel Banham consistently contributes 9.4 points, 1.3 assists, and 2.3 steals.

Phoenix Mercury team news
Satou Sabally shoots 81.6% from the free-throw line and 38.3% from the field, scoring 17.6 points on average per game.
Alyssa Thomas pulls down 8.3 rebounds per game, which includes 6.6 defensive and 1.7 offensive rebounds.

Chicago Sky and Phoenix Mercury head-to-head record
The Phoenix Mercury, who had won all five of their prior games, including a resounding 107-86 triumph on June 21, 2025, have obviously dominated their recent head-to-head matches against the Chicago Sky. The Mercury's offensive depth and tempo control were evident in each of those games, as they often outscored the Sky by sizable margins. The Sky have had trouble keeping up, particularly defensively, giving up more than 90 points in four of the five games. Phoenix will probably go into the game with a lot of momentum and confidence given their past performance, while Chicago will need to drastically increase their defensive energy and execution if they hope to snap this losing run.
| Date | Results |
|---|---|
| Jun 21, 2025 | Mercury 107-86 Sky |
| May 28, 2025 | Mercury 94-89 Sky |
| Sep 16, 2024 | Mercury 93-88 Sky |
| Aug 19, 2024 | Mercury 86-68 Sky |
| Aug 16, 2024 | Mercury 85-65 Sky |
